Tenaris S.A. (TS)
NYSE: TS · Real-Time Price · USD
35.36
+0.58 (1.67%)
At close: Sep 26, 2025, 4:00 PM EDT
35.73
+0.37 (1.05%)
After-hours: Sep 26, 2025, 7:34 PM EDT

Tenaris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Sep '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
Market Capitalization
18,49520,29420,32520,54612,3659,566
Upgrade
Market Cap Growth
17.95%-0.15%-1.07%66.16%29.27%-28.16%
Upgrade
Enterprise Value
16,13417,84117,76920,21112,3079,093
Upgrade
Last Close Price
35.3636.5532.3831.5518.2113.59
Upgrade
PE Ratio
9.249.975.198.0511.24-
Upgrade
PS Ratio
1.571.621.371.751.901.86
Upgrade
PB Ratio
1.101.211.191.461.020.84
Upgrade
P/TBV Ratio
1.221.331.311.631.170.97
Upgrade
P/FCF Ratio
9.629.145.3226.69-7.21
Upgrade
P/OCF Ratio
7.297.084.6317.60103.846.29
Upgrade
EV/Sales Ratio
1.371.431.201.721.891.77
Upgrade
EV/EBITDA Ratio
6.035.873.745.739.7315.89
Upgrade
EV/EBIT Ratio
7.517.144.156.8117.04-
Upgrade
EV/FCF Ratio
8.398.044.6526.25-6.86
Upgrade
Debt / Equity Ratio
0.030.040.040.060.040.08
Upgrade
Debt / EBITDA Ratio
0.170.190.150.240.341.39
Upgrade
Debt / FCF Ratio
0.250.260.191.09-0.66
Upgrade
Asset Turnover
0.570.600.770.740.460.36
Upgrade
Inventory Turnover
2.082.102.122.072.122.07
Upgrade
Quick Ratio
2.112.032.211.551.422.21
Upgrade
Current Ratio
3.423.503.623.043.193.68
Upgrade
Return on Equity (ROE)
12.09%12.27%25.48%19.50%8.95%-5.44%
Upgrade
Return on Assets (ROA)
6.47%7.53%13.85%11.60%3.21%-0.21%
Upgrade
Return on Capital (ROIC)
7.69%8.89%16.40%13.53%3.63%-0.24%
Upgrade
Return on Capital Employed (ROCE)
12.10%14.00%23.50%20.10%5.60%-
Upgrade
Earnings Yield
10.83%10.04%19.28%12.43%8.90%-6.63%
Upgrade
FCF Yield
10.40%10.94%18.81%3.75%-1.01%13.86%
Upgrade
Dividend Yield
4.70%2.27%1.85%1.62%2.25%1.55%
Upgrade
Payout Ratio
90.32%37.21%16.25%20.81%28.97%-
Upgrade
Buyback Yield / Dilution
6.32%4.36%0.14%--0.00%
Upgrade
Total Shareholder Return
11.01%6.63%1.99%1.62%2.25%1.55%
Upgrade
Updated Jun 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.
SEC Filings: 10-K · 10-Q